H.R. Owen Classic Cars Launches The World-famous H.R. Owen Name Into The World Of High-end

19 October 2015 By Danny

H.R. Owen – the world’s leading luxury car dealer – will launch H.R. Owen Classic Cars at this year’s Classic & Sports Car  – The London Show. With more than 80 years of experience in luxury cars and an unrivalled network of worldwide contacts, H.R. Owen Classic Cars will be selling and sourcing only the finest classic cars from all corners of the globe for its customers.

With a global new-car business that deals with some of the world’s most sought-after brands – Bugatti, Rolls-Royce, Aston Martin, Bentley, Ferrari, Maserati and Lamborghini – H.R. Owen Classic Cars will bring all the trust and credibility already associated with the brand to the classic car market.

A focus on impeccable customer service from start to finish will ensure that each H.R. Owen Classic Cars’ customer will have 24/7 support, giving absolute peace-of-mind to customers that are used to H.R. Owen’s traditional luxury dealership experience.

With some of the world’s best technicians working in-house – many with decades of experience working directly for the illustrious manufacturers that H.R. Owen Classic Cars specialises in – each of the cars sold will be serviced and checked to the highest possible standards. H.R. Owen Classic Cars will always endeavour to track down the original build-specification records to ensure each car is as perfect as the day it left the factory.

Specialising in iconic Ferraris, Lamborghinis, and Aston Martins of the ‘80s and ‘90s, H.R. Owen Classic Cars will be showcasing a selection of models on its stand at Classic and Sports Car – The London Show, held at Alexandra Palace from 30thOctober to 1st November.
